Markdown_编程记的利器这对于需要在不同设备间同步笔记的开发者来说非常有用有没有一些排版技巧可以提高编程笔记的质量
Markdown:编程笔记的利器
使用Markdown进行编程笔记排版是一种非常有效的方法。它的简单易学,对代码块、列表、表格等编程相关内容的强大支持,让它在进行编程笔记排版时成为首选。
Markdown的便捷性
Markdown允许编程人员专注于内容而不是格式,它的纯文本本质意味着笔记可以在几乎任何设备或平台上编辑和查看。这对于需要在不同设备间同步笔记的开发者来说非常有用。
此外,Markdown文件可以方便地导出或转换为多种格式,如HTML、PDF等,这使得分享和发布内容变得非常简单。
Markdown的基本语法
Markdown的语法简洁明了,使得编写格式化文本变得直观而又方便。从标题到列表,从代码块到链接,Markdown几乎支持程序员日常需要的所有基本排版需求。
代码块与语法高亮
在编程笔记中,展示代码是常有的需求。Markdown通过特定的语法支持代码块,并能根据不同的编程语言提供语法高亮,极大地提高了代码的可读性。
链接、图片与表格
Markdown还支持插入链接和图片,格式化表格等功能,这些都是编程笔记常用到的排版元素。使用Markdown,可以轻松添加资源引用和可视化数据展示,使笔记更加丰富和有用。
扩展与集成
Markdown由于其灵活性和简洁性,被许多编辑器和笔记应用支持。某些工具和平台还提供了Markdown的扩展语法,允许创建ToDo列表、内嵌HTML、甚至绘制图表等复杂内容。
Markdown的优势总结
Markdown因其易学易用、可读性强和兼容性好等特点,成为编程笔记排版的最优选择。无论是纯文本的代码笔记还是包含图表和链接的复杂文档,Markdown都能轻松应对,确保开发者能高效地记录、整理和分享他们的编程知识。
FAQs:Markdown编程笔记
编程笔记排版有哪些常用的方式?
编程笔记的排版方式有很多种,常见的有以下几种:
方式 | 描述 |
---|---|
使用代码编辑器 | 如Visual Studio Code、Sublime Text等,能够自动高亮代码,并提供代码折叠、代码补全、代码格式化等功能。 |
使用文本编辑器 | 如Notepad++、TextEdit等,只需手动输入代码,但无法提供代码高亮等功能。 |
使用Markdown语言 | Markdown是一种轻量级标记语言,广泛应用于编写技术文档和博客。 |
为什么要使用合适的排版方式?
使用合适的排版方式可以带来以下好处:
- 更好的可读性:合适的排版能够使代码更加清晰、易读。
- 更好的组织化:使用合适的排版方式,可以将代码按照模块、函数等逻辑单元分块展示。
- 更好的复用性:合适的排版方式能够使笔记变得更加规范化和结构化。
有没有一些排版技巧可以提高编程笔记的质量?
是的,以下是一些提高编程笔记质量的排版技巧:
- 使用适当缩进:对于代码的嵌套部分,使用合适的缩进可以使代码更具层次感。
- 标注注释:在代码的关键部分加上注释,解释代码的目的、实现思路以及可能存在的问题。
- 使用有意义的命名:给变量、函数、类等命名时,使用有意义的名称。
- 高亮关键字:在代码中使用高亮显示关键字,使得它们更加醒目。
选择合适的排版方式,遵循一些排版技巧可以提高编程笔记的可读性和质量。